College Swimming & Diving: Rider’s Molloy MAAC Male Swimmer of the Week Again

Senior Brian Molloy of the Rider University swimming and diving team was named the Metro Atlantic Athletic Conference Male Swimmer of the Week.

EDISON — For the second time this season, senior Brian Molloy of the Rider University swimming and diving team was named the Metro Atlantic Athletic Conference Male Swimmer of the Week.

Molloy (Toms River/Toms River HS East), a Mathematics major, was honored for all competition Nov. 26-Dec. 2.

At the three-day Brown Invite, Molloy swam against some of the top regional competition in the East.

Molloy finished third in the 500 free with a life-time best 4:30.07 and fourth in the 100 free with a time of 45.42.

Molloy also swam the 200 free finishing in seventh place with a final time of 1:40.15 after a posting a time of 1:39.56 in the preliminaries.

In the relay competition, Molloy led off the 400 free relay that was seventh finishing in 3:04.13 and the 800 free relay that was seventh finishing in 6:49.58, while anchoring the 400 medley relay that touched in 14th place with a final time of 3:30.14.

Molloy was previously honored by the MAAC for all competition Nov. 12-18.

Rider returns to the pool on January 12 when the Broncs take on Loyola University Maryland in a MAAC meet at Coppola Pool in the Maurer Center.
